Previously, when I built a front wheel with a C36 rim,
I did a mixed-diameter build against the stock spokes with 71% weight ratio,
using 65% CX-RAY spokes on the right side.
This time I'm doing a left-right mixed-diameter build
with 78% CX Sprint spokes on the left side.
Compared to the original loose state with no cross-lacing on either side,
after the rebuild both sides are cross-laced.
I'll do the right-side lacing for the low-tension side later.

This rim came in at about the same height-to-weight ratio
as Roval's CLX50 rim at 50mm/435g.
Plus, it doesn't force you into the XI pattern's 2:1 build
with those stupid hole placements (and only 21 holes on the front rim),
it lets you do equal-spoke-count builds on both sides,
so as far as the rim goes as a wheel material,
it's a superior option. You can use standard hubs too.
The rim's ultimate tension isn't lower on Shimano's side.
Actually, it's probably higher on Shimano's side.
Either way, I'm not running it anywhere near the limit though.
